The Guidant John Rose Minnesota Oval (officially stylized as OVAL), formerly the John Rose Minnesota Oval, is an outdoor ice rink in Roseville, Minnesota, United States. It is claimed to be the largest artificial outdoor skating surface in North America. The facility was constructed from June to December 1993.

A basic refrigeration cycle consists of four major elements: a compressor, a condenser, a metering device and an evaporator. Thermodynamic heat pump cycles or refrigeration cycles are the conceptual and mathematical models for heat pump, air conditioning and refrigeration systems. [1] A heat pump is a mechanical system that transmits heat from one location (the "source") at a certain temperature to another location (the "sink" or "heat sink") at a higher temperature. [2]
The first skating rink in Frankfurt opened during a patent exhibition in 1882 in the Palmengarten. It covered 520 m 2 and operated for two months; the refrigeration system was designed by Linde, [2] and it was probably the first skating rink where Ammonia was used as a refrigerant. Adsorption refrigeration has been extensively researched in recent years because the technology is often noiseless, non-corrosive and environmentally friendly. [5] The heat source for adsorption refrigeration can be fossil fuel , biomass fuel , nuclear fission , geothermal energy , waste heat , or solar thermal energy .
